I always keep plain Greek yogurt in the fridge for smoothies and parfaits, but there’s so much more you can do with it! Did you know that Greek yogurt is a great substitute for sour cream, mayonnaise, and buttermilk? Here are some of my favorite ways to use Greek yogurt:
Baked Goods. Greek yogurt can be the secret ingredient to making muffins, bread or cakes extra moist! Give it a try in this Orange Almond Quick Bread or blueberry muffin recipe. Any recipe that calls for sour cream can be swapped for the same amount of Greek yogurt.
Dips. Use Greek yogurt as a base to make an endless variety of easy and flavorful dips. Try this Greek Yogurt Trio recipe and transform one large container of Greek yogurt into three different dips!
Dressings. Skip store-bought and make your next salad dressing at home using Greek yogurt. Add fresh herbs or pair with more dairy ingredients and to make homemade blue cheese dressing.
Toppings. If you’re out of sour cream or just looking to add more protein to your tacos try topping them with a dollop of Greek yogurt. If you’re feeling fancy, you can even create your own crema.
